NEAR's Core Logic: Scalability and Usability for Mass Adoption

NEAR Protocol addresses blockchain's scalability challenges through its innovative Nightshade sharding technology, enabling the network to process thousands of transactions per second at minimal cost. This dynamic sharding approach allows the blockchain to scale linearly with the network's node count, targeting an ambitious 100,000 TPS across one million mobile nodes.

The protocol's design emphasizes usability alongside technical performance, creating a developer-friendly environment while maintaining enterprise-grade capabilities. This dual focus is evident in NEAR's transaction metrics:

NEAR's economic model further reinforces its core logic by aligning user, developer, and validator incentives through the NEAR token. This token underpins all protocol operations, combining staking incentives, storage costs, and a deflationary fee-burn mechanism that enhances sustainability as usage increases.

The protocol's approach to interoperability, including solutions like NEAR Data Availability for Ethereum rollups, demonstrates how its fundamental design principles extend beyond its native ecosystem to solve Web3's broader fragmentation challenges, positioning NEAR as a foundation for mass adoption through genuine scalability and enhanced user experience.

Technical Innovation: Nightshade Sharding for 100,000 TPS

NEAR Protocol's revolutionary Nightshade sharding technology represents a breakthrough in blockchain scalability, enabling the network to process an impressive 100,000 transactions per second (TPS). This innovative architecture divides the blockchain into multiple shards, with each shard processing transactions independently, allowing for linear scalability as the network grows.

The recent upgrade to Nightshade 2.0 introduces stateless validation, further enhancing the network's performance capabilities. This advancement enables validators to process transactions without downloading the entire state, significantly reducing computational requirements and improving efficiency.

NEAR's architecture is specifically designed to support hundreds of millions of users across various applications, from DeFi to consumer apps and AI. The technical implementation allows the protocol to maintain high performance even as user adoption increases. With plans to reach 1 million TPS through further development of Nightshade technology, NEAR Protocol has positioned itself as a frontrunner in addressing one of blockchain's most persistent challenges: scaling without compromising on security or decentralization.

What is NEAR Coin?

NEAR Coin is the native token of the Near Protocol, used for transaction fees and data storage. It operates on a proof-of-stake consensus mechanism.
